What Types of Workspace Can I Book?
Updated this week

With Hubble, you have the flexibility to choose from:

Perfect for individuals or small groups who need a collaborative, shared environment.

  • Individual desks and chairs in a shared workspace

  • Access to shared facilities (e.g., kitchen, lounge areas)

  • Book by the day

Best for: Freelancers, remote workers, startups, small businesses, networking, collaborative work, and flexible working environments.

A private room designed for collaborative discussions, presentations, and team gatherings. It typically includes:

  • A central conference table

  • AV equipment (screens, projectors, video conferencing tools)

  • Whiteboards or flip charts

  • Hourly or daily booking options

Best for: Team meetings, client presentations, brainstorming sessions, interviews, and workshops.

A private workspace available for the day, typically for individuals or small teams. It offers:

  • Individual desks and ergonomic chairs

  • High-speed internet and power outlets

  • Access to shared facilities (e.g., kitchen, lounge areas)

  • Book by the day

Best for: Individual work, team office days, or temporary workspace needs.

Tips to consider:

  • Availability varies by location - Some buildings may offer only one or two types of workspace.

  • Meeting rooms may have hourly and full-day options - Ensure you select the right duration for your needs.

  • Check workspace facilities - Each location may offer different facilities, such as printing, refreshments, or access to phone booths and breakout areas. Find out more about what's included with your booking here.

  • If you are looking for a space with a TV screen / AV connectivity, we recommend booking a meeting room as this will not be available in a private day office.
